UK Only – Licensing Rules For Providing Classic Or Sports Car Hire Collectively Having A Driver
Three of this year’s FBHVC Newsletters have carried particulars from the related legislation such as a court situation where the owner of 3 classic automobiles was facing eight charges in relation to a hiring that took location in October 2007, ostensibly to take a group of people towards the theatre.
The FBHVC view is that – not less than in England and Wales – if a automobile is hired out for the carriage of passengers using the services of a driver, then the automobile, the driver plus the individual collecting the fee will need to all be licensed for the objective with their nearby authority. Related arrangements exist in Scotland and Northern Ireland.
Those hiring chauffeured historic vehicles for purposes besides weddings or funerals need all three. The last is usually a nightmare as authorities may possibly set their own situations to identify no matter if a automobile is ‘safe and suitable’ and distinctive authorities have unique attitudes, some becoming totally rigid in refusing to license something a lot more than 5 years old.
This suggests that casual hire of chauffeured classic or historic automobiles for school proms, birthday treats, wedding anniversaries and any other special occasion is illegal unless the necessary licenses have already been obtained. The background reason for this legislation is usually to shield the public from unscrupulous operators working with unsafe autos and/or providing criminal drivers.
For all those that such as the particulars the related legislation is Part II with the Local Government (Miscellaneous Provisions) Act, 1976, relating to the licensing of Hackney Carriages and Private Employ Operators, Section 75 of which continues to be repealed by Section 53 in the Road Targeted traffic Safety Act 2006.
One classic car hire corporation to my understanding has received a letter from the licensing office of their community council, explaining the guidelines, so they may be getting enforced. In summary, chauffeur employ is ok for weddings and funerals, but for anyone who is not completely licensed you can not supply chauffeur drive automobiles for other events like: college proms; community concerts; local tours and so on.
